.hero{background-color:var(--bg-color);padding:4rem 2rem;text-align:center}.web{width:100%}.hero h1{color:var(--primary-color);font-size:2.5rem}.hero p{font-size:1.2rem;margin:1rem 0}.hero-buttons button{margin:.5rem}.about{background-color:#fff;padding:4rem 2rem;text-align:center}.about h2{color:var(--primary-color);font-size:2.2rem;margin-bottom:2rem}.mission-vision{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center;margin-bottom:3rem}.block{background-color:#f9f9f9;border-radius:8px;box-shadow:0 1px 6px #00000014;flex:1 1 300px;padding:1.5rem}.block h3{color:var(--accent-color);margin-bottom:.5rem}.values ul{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center;list-style:none;margin:2rem 0;padding:0}.values li{background-color:#f0f8ff;border-radius:6px;box-shadow:0 1px 4px #0000000d;padding:.75rem 1.25rem}.journey .timeline{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center;margin:2rem 0}.milestone{background-color:#f9f9f9;border-radius:6px;box-shadow:0 1px 6px #00000014;padding:1rem;width:180px}.milestone .year{color:var(--accent-color);display:block;font-weight:700;margin-bottom:.5rem}.leadership .leader-grid{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center;margin-top:2rem}.leader-card{background-color:#f0f8ff;border-radius:8px;box-shadow:0 1px 6px #00000014;padding:1rem 1.5rem;width:220px}@media (max-width:768px){.mission-vision{flex-direction:column}.journey .timeline,.leadership .leader-grid,.values ul{align-items:center;flex-direction:column}}.services{background-color:#f9f9f9;padding:4rem 2rem;text-align:center}.services h2{color:var(--primary-color);font-size:2.2rem;margin-bottom:.5rem}.services .intro{color:#555;font-size:1.1rem;margin-bottom:2rem}.service-grid{grid-gap:2rem;display:grid;gap:2rem;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));margin-bottom:3rem}.service-card{background-color:#fff;border-radius:8px;box-shadow:0 2px 8px #00000014;padding:1.5rem;text-align:left}.service-card h3{color:var(--accent-color);margin-bottom:.5rem}.service-card p{color:#444;font-size:.95rem;margin-bottom:.75rem}.service-card ul{color:#333;list-style-type:disc;padding-left:1rem}.cta{background-color:var(--primary-color);border-radius:8px;color:#fff;padding:2rem}.cta h3{margin-bottom:.5rem}.cta p{margin-bottom:1rem}.cta button{background-color:var(--accent-color);border:none;border-radius:4px;color:#fff;cursor:pointer;padding:.75rem 1.5rem}@media (max-width:768px){.services{padding:2rem 1rem}.service-grid{grid-template-columns:1fr}.cta{padding:1.5rem}}.portfolio{background-color:#fff;padding:4rem 2rem;text-align:center}.portfolio h2{color:var(--primary-color);font-size:2.2rem;margin-bottom:2rem}.stats{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center;margin-bottom:3rem}.stat-card{background-color:#f0f8ff;border-radius:8px;box-shadow:0 1px 6px #0000001a;padding:1rem 2rem}.stat-card h3{color:var(--accent-color);margin-bottom:.5rem}.portfolio-grid{grid-gap:2rem;display:grid;gap:2rem;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));margin-bottom:3rem}.portfolio-card{background-color:#f9f9f9;border-radius:8px;box-shadow:0 2px 8px #00000014;padding:1.5rem;text-align:left}.portfolio-card h3{color:var(--accent-color);margin-bottom:.5rem}.portfolio-card ul{list-style-type:disc;margin-bottom:.5rem;padding-left:1rem}.testimonials{background-color:var(--primary-color);border-radius:8px;color:#fff;padding:2rem}.testimonials h3{margin-bottom:1rem}.testimonial{margin-bottom:1.5rem}.testimonial span{display:block;font-style:italic;margin-top:.5rem}@media (max-width:768px){.stats{align-items:center;flex-direction:column}.portfolio{padding:2rem 1rem}.portfolio-grid{grid-template-columns:1fr}.testimonials{padding:1.5rem}}.contact{background-color:#fff;padding:4rem 2rem}.contact h2{color:var(--primary-color);font-size:2.2rem;text-align:center}.subtitle{color:#555;margin-bottom:2rem;text-align:center}.contact-grid{display:flex;flex-wrap:wrap;gap:2rem;justify-content:center}.contact-form,.contact-info{background-color:#f9f9f9;border-radius:8px;box-shadow:0 2px 8px #00000014;flex:1 1 320px;padding:2rem}.contact-form h3,.contact-info h3{color:var(--accent-color);margin-bottom:1rem}.contact-form input,.contact-form textarea{border:1px solid #ccc;border-radius:4px;margin-bottom:1rem;padding:.75rem;width:100%}.contact-form button{background-color:var(--accent-color);padding:.75rem 1.5rem}.contact-form button,.map-btn{border:none;border-radius:4px;color:#fff;cursor:pointer}.map-btn{background-color:var(--primary-color);margin-top:1rem;padding:.5rem 1rem}.faq{background-color:#f0f8ff;border-radius:8px;margin-top:3rem;padding:2rem}.faq h3{color:var(--primary-color);margin-bottom:1rem}.faq ul{list-style:none;padding:0}.faq li{margin-bottom:1rem;text-align:left}@media (max-width:768px){.contact-grid{align-items:center;flex-direction:column}.contact-form,.contact-info{width:100%}}.navbar{background-color:#071739;justify-content:space-between;padding:1rem 2rem}.navbar,.navbar-logo{align-items:center;display:flex}.navbar-logo{text-decoration:none}.logo{height:50px;width:auto}.nav-links{display:flex;gap:2rem;list-style:none;margin:0}.nav-links a{color:#fff;font-weight:600;text-decoration:none;transition:color .3s ease}.nav-links a:hover{color:#ffae00}.footer{background-color:#0b1b38;color:#fff;font-size:.95rem;margin-top:4rem;padding:2rem;text-align:center}.footer p{margin:.5rem 0}.footer a{color:var(--accent-color);font-weight:500;text-decoration:none}.footer a:hover{text-decoration:underline}@media (max-width:768px){.nav-links{flex-direction:column;gap:1rem}.footer{font-size:.85rem;padding:1.5rem}}:root{--primary-color:#0056b3;--accent-color:#f60;--text-color:#333;--bg-color:#fff;--font-family:"Segoe UI",sans-serif}body{background-color:#fff;background-color:var(--bg-color);color:#333;color:var(--text-color);font-family:Segoe UI,sans-serif;font-family:var(--font-family);margin:0}a{color:inherit;text-decoration:none}button{background-color:#f60;background-color:var(--accent-color);border:none;border-radius:4px;color:#fff;cursor:pointer;padding:.75rem 1.5rem}
/*# sourceMappingURL=main.676306e9.css.map*/